How it connects

The UOVision Compact 4G LTE uses a 4G mobile SIM (standard or UOVision — see options) to link to the Linckeazi cloud platform. When the camera triggers it uploads a thumbnail; from the free app you can review captures, change every setting remotely, and pull back the full-resolution photo or video on demand — so you never need to visit the camera to see what it's caught. Coverage anywhere with a 4G signal.
